Abstract

Paleomagnetism associated with rock-magnetism studies have been used for a long time, not only for measuring the evolution of magnetic field through time, but also as an important argument to structural deformation, regional tectonic movements, magnetic mineralogy and sedimentary environments. The studied area is located in the Calimani-Gurghiu-Harghita volcanic chain and it has a very complex evolution caused by the collision between Apulia, the western tectonic block, and the European plate. The ages of volcanic centers vary along the arc on a N to S trend, gradually becoming younger. The tectonic evolution and the timing of volcanic activity are well constrained through the new paleomagnetic studies presented in this paper.
